A proper pad isn't just flat — it's flat in the right place, built from the right material, compacted so it stays where it was put, and set so water runs away from it in every direction it matters. That last one is the big one around here. Hot Springs sits on hills; rain moves fast and finds every lazy grade in the county. We shape the ground so the water argument is settled before the first form board shows up.
The same standard applies whether the pad is for a new house, a shop, a carport or a manufactured home: read the lot, cut what's high, fill what's low with material that compacts, and leave grades the next trade can build on without cussing us. A lot of site prep jobs land on us as a package: the lot needs clearing, maybe there's an old structure that needs tearing down, and then the ground needs to be cut to a buildable grade. Running all of it as one job is faster and cheaper than hiring it in pieces — one mobilization, one company that knows the plan, one number.
It also means nothing gets lost in the handoffs. The stumps get dug out and hauled off instead of buried where the pad is going (you'd be amazed), the fill goes in compacted lifts instead of one optimistic dump, and the finished grade matches what the builder actually needs, because the company that talked to you and looked at the lot did the work instead of relaying it through three layers of crew.
Site prep isn't only for construction. Plenty of our grading work is fixing ground people already live on: the back yard that holds water for a week after every rain, the slope that's been creeping toward the house, the lot next door you bought and want mowable, the ruts left behind by somebody else's project.
Those jobs get the same treatment as a build pad — figure out where the water needs to go, move the dirt so it goes there, and leave a surface you can actually use.
